Program Details

Champlain College offers a Bachelor of Science in Management Information Systems degree in a fully online format. This degree is designed to help students bridge the gap between business and technology, allowing them to be effective advocates for both, while helping their organization advance in a technology-dependent world. 

Through an interdisciplinary curriculum, and working with practitioner faculty that come from corporate, nonprofit, and government backgrounds, students will be well prepared for the challenges of today’s workplaces. Students will become skilled in translating business requirements to the technology partners within the organization who are most able to bring them to fruition. This is an ideal program for someone who has both a technical acumen and a strategic mindset, and aims to use both as they advance their career.

Professionals with an online Management Information Systems degree can find employment in roles such as:

  • Database administrator
  • Information security analyst
  • IT business analyst
  • IT manager
  • Systems administrator
  • Software developer
  • Software engineer

School Accreditation & Licensing

Champlain College is accredited by:

New England Commission of Higher Education (NECHE)

Program Requirements & Restrictions

Minimum Education

High School or Equivalent

Recommended GPA

2.5 or above (4.0 scale)

Admission Tests

Proof of English Language Proficiency (International Students)

Application Requirements

Resume/CV, Official High School Transcript/GED Score, Essay/Writing Sample
